MONITORING AGREEMENT -------------------- THIS AGREEMENT is made to be effective as of July 1, 2002 by and between ProFinance Holdings Corporation, an Ohio corporation ("ProFinance") and Stonehenge Opportunity Fund, LLC, an Ohio limited liability company ("Stonehenge"). WHEREAS, Stonehenge has made a venture capital investment in ProFinance; WHEREAS, Stonehenge expends considerable time and effort in monitoring its investment in ProFinance, which monitoring activities include but are not limited to reviewing and evaluating ProFinance's financial statements, attending meetings with ProFinance management and Board of Directors, and consulting with ProFinance with respect to ProFinance's business and prospects (collectively, the "Monitoring Services"); NOW THEREFORE, in consideration of the mutual covenants and agreements contained in this Agreement and for good and valuable consideration, the adequacy, sufficiency and receipt of which is hereby acknowledged, ProFinance and Stonehenge agree as follows: 1. MONITORING SERVICES. From July 1, 2002 through June 30, 2003 (the "Monitoring Period"), Stonehenge shall perform such Monitoring Services as are reasonably necessary, in Stonehenge's discretion, to monitor its investment in ProFinance, and/or which may be reasonably requested by ProFinance from time to time. 2. MONITORING FEES. In consideration for the Monitoring Services to be performed by Stonehenge during the Monitoring Period, ProFinance shall pay to Stonehenge $340,902 in cash (the "Monitoring Fee"), which Monitoring Fee shall be payable in four (4) quarterly installments as follows: the installment for the third quarter of 2002 of $86,913 due and payable by December 31, 2002; the installment for the fourth quarter of 2002 of $86,913 due and payable by March 31, 2003; the installment for the first quarter of 2003 of $85,717 due and payable by June 30, 2003; and the installment for the second quarter of 2003 or $84,843.64 due and payable by September 30, 2003. 3.
